Is having henna tattoo every month bad for our health? especially for the skin? i have no skin allergies.

Possible: Repeated applications may sensitize you to henna causing a contact dermatitis. However this is not a certainty and will not adversely impact your health unless you apply henna over 50% of the skin surface and then have a contact allergic reaction to it.
